In the United States, all citizens over the age of 18, with the exception in some states of thosein prison or convicted felons, are eligible to vote. Presidential elections are held every fouryears, on the first Tuesday after the first Monday in November. The final vote for the nextPresidential election will take place on November 8, 2016, but the process began far beforethat.In the year prior to the election, candidates are nominated through primary elections andcaucuses in each state.
